Highland City Council Agenda ~ May 19, 2026 HIGHLAND CITY COUNCIL AGENDA TUESDAY, MAY 19, 2026 Highland City Council Chambers, 5400 West Civic Center Drive, Highland Utah 84003 VIRTUAL PARTICIPATION YouTube Live: http://bit.ly/HC-youtube Email comments prior to meeting: council@highlandut.gov 6:00 PM REGULAR SESSION Call to Order: Mayor Brittney P. Bills Invocation: Council Member Scott L. Smith Pledge of Allegiance: Council Member Ron Campbell Respect Statement: Mayor Brittney P. Bills 1. UNSCHEDULED PUBLIC APPEARANCES Anyone may share information with the City Council. If your comments require a response, staff or an Elected Official will contact you. Please limit your comments to three minutes per person. Please state your name. 2. PRESENTATIONS Items in this section are formal presentations by invited organizations or individuals. If further discussion is needed, it will be brought to the City Council on a future agenda. a. Twin Bridges Entrance Improvements Resident Paul Watterson will present to City Council the planned entryway improvements to Twin Bridges and update the Council on the financing and donations. b. New Employee Introduction Erin Wells, City Administrator, will present new employees to the City Council. 3. CONSENT ITEMS Items on the consent agenda are of a routine nature. They are intended to be acted upon in one motion. Items on the consent agenda may be pulled for separate consideration. a. Approval of Meeting Minutes General City Management Stephannie Cottle, City Recorder April 29, 2026 4. ACTION ITEMS Items in this section are to be acted upon individually by the City Council. A report will be given on these items. a. ACTION: 2026 Road Maintenance Package General City Management Chris Trusty, City Engineer/Public Works Director The City Council will consider a bid award for the City's 2026 Road Maintenance Package. Highland City Council Agenda ~ May 19, 2026 b. ACTION: Project Award - Culinary Tank Lids General City Management Chris Trusty, City Engineer/Public Works Director The City Council will consider bid award to Baker Construction for the tank lid project in the amount of $58,080 which include a 10% contingency. c. ACTION: Central Utah Water Conservancy District and Yoppify Grant Partnership and Memorandum of Agreement General City Management Erin Wells, City Administrator The City Council will consider entering into a Memorandum of Agreement (MOA) with Central Utah Water Conservancy District (CUWCD) for grant funding for the City's Yoppify communications platform. 5. EXPEDITED ITEMS Items in this section are to be acted upon individually by the City Council. These items have previously been discussed by the Council. No report will be given. a. ACTION: 10400 North Sidewalk Project General City Management Chris Trusty, City Engineer/Public Works Director The City Council will consider a bid award for the 10400 North improvement project. b. ACTION: Waste Management Contract Renewal General City Management Jay Baughman, Assistant City Administrator/Community Development Director The City Council will consider a one-year renewal of the Solid Waste Services Agreement with Waste Management. The Council will take appropriate action. c. ACTION: Wildfire Cooperative Agreement General City Management Rob Patterson, City Attorney/Planning & Zoning Administrator The City Council will consider entering into a Cooperative Agreement with the Utah Division of Forestry, Fire, and State Lands regarding the State's assumption of certain wildfire response costs. 6. COMMUNICATION ITEMS Items in this section are for notification and update. No final action will be taken. a. E-bike Rules & State Law Change Doug Cortney, Council Member Brian Gwilliam, Police Chief b. Highland Fling Fireman's Spray and Vendor Fees Kim Rodela, Council Member Brooke Boyd, Civic Events Coordinator c. Pressurized Irrigation Water & City Property Watering Update Chris Trusty, City Engineer/Public Works Director d. Central Utah Rebate Program Chris Trusty, City Engineer/Public Works Director e. 2026 Splash Pad Plans Chris Trusty, City Engineer/Public Works Director f. Community Development Update (Current Projects) Rob Patterson, City Attorney/Planning & Zoning Administrator 7. WORK SESSION Highland City Council Agenda ~ May 19, 2026 a. Detached Accessory Dwelling Units Development Code Update (Legislative) Rob Patterson, City Attorney/Planning & Zoning Administrator The City Council will hold a work session to discuss detached accessory dwelling units and related regulations. b. Pressurized Irrigation Rates General City Management Chris Trusty, City Engineer/Public Works Director The City Council will begin discussions about future pressurized irrigation rates due to metering. 8.
